**National Bank of Ethiopia Issues Invitation for Open Bid on Financial Services Price Comparator Tool**
The National Bank of Ethiopia (NBE) has announced an invitation for open bids to develop a financial services price comparator tool. The bid invitation, identified by reference number NBE/ICB/S/01/2026/27, is part of the bank’s efforts to strengthen financial stability and promote transparency in the financial sector.

**Background**
The NBE’s invitation aligns with its mandate to safeguard financial stability and encourage the development of tools that enhance market efficiency. The price comparator tool is intended to provide consumers and market participants with up‑to‑date pricing information across various financial products and services.
